Taro Logo

Senior Software Dev Engineer, Amazon Aurora DSQL

Amazon Web Services (AWS) is the world's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uous innovation.
$151,300 - $261,500
Backend
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S · Cloud

Description For Senior Software Dev Engineer, Amazon Aurora DSQL

Join the innovative Distributed SQL team at AWS, where we're building revolutionary transactional database technology. This role is within the Control Loop team, focusing on managing heat distribution across the dataplane and ensuring scalable health signal responses. As a Senior Software Engineer, you'll work with Rust and CDK to develop cutting-edge database solutions.

The position offers an exciting opportunity to shape the future of databases at Amazon and beyond. You'll be part of AWS Utility Computing (UC), which provides foundational services like S3 and EC2, along with continuous product innovations. The role demands expertise in distributed systems architecture and complex problem-solving.

Working at AWS means joining a team that values diverse experiences and inclusive culture. You'll benefit from employee-led affinity groups, ongoing learning experiences, and events like Conversations on Race and Ethnicity (CORE) and AmazeCon conferences. The company emphasizes work-life harmony and provides comprehensive support for professional growth through mentorship and career development resources.

The team environment is collaborative and supportive, with experienced members offering one-on-one mentoring and thorough code reviews. You'll work in a startup-like atmosphere, focusing on high-priority projects that directly impact AWS's large customer base. The role offers competitive compensation ranging from $151,300 to $261,500 per year, depending on location, plus additional benefits including equity and comprehensive medical coverage.

This is an excellent opportunity for experienced engineers who want to work on challenging technical problems, often solving unprecedented issues across the entire stack. You'll be instrumental in transforming service performance, durability, cost, and security while building high-impact solutions for AWS's global customer base.

Last updated a day ago

Responsibilities For Senior Software Dev Engineer, Amazon Aurora DSQL

  • Design, implement, test, deploy and maintain innovative software solutions
  • Build high-quality, highly available, always-on products
  • Research implementations that deliver the best possible experiences for customers
  • Participate in design discussions and code review
  • Work cross-functionally to help drive business decisions with technical input
  • Manage heat distribution across the dataplane
  • Ensure health signals for dataplane components have quick responses

Requirements For Senior Software Dev Engineer, Amazon Aurora DSQL

Rust
  • 5+ years of non-internship professional software development experience
  • 5+ years of programming with at least one software programming language experience
  • 5+ years of leading design or architecture of new and existing systems experience
  • Experience as a mentor, tech lead or leading an engineering team
  • Bachelor's degree in computer science or equivalent

Benefits For Senior Software Dev Engineer, Amazon Aurora DSQL

Medical Insurance
  • Medical benefits
  • Financial benefits
  • Work-life harmony
  • Mentorship & Career Growth opportunities
  • Employee-led affinity groups

Interested in this job?

Jobs Related To Amazon Senior Software Dev Engineer, Amazon Aurora DSQL